/* by Adon , CSS Document */


.about{ float:left; position:relative;width:100%; font-weight:bold}
.about .about2{ background:#f7f7f7; float:left; width:100%; font-size:15px; color:#737373; padding:5% 0;}
.about .about2 p{ max-width:690px;}
.about .about1 .p1{ font-size:30px;}
.about .about1 .p2{ font-size:14px; color:#737373; max-width:855px; margin:7.5% 0;}
.about .about1 p,.about .about2 p{ position:relative; z-index:1}
.about .pic{ position:absolute; right:0; top:15%;}
.aboutpic{ float:left; width:100%; height:634px; background:url(../img/about2.jpg) no-repeat center; background-size:cover;}




@media (max-width:1024px){
.about .pic{ position:static; margin-bottom:10%;}
}
@media (max-width:768px){
.aboutpic{ height:auto; padding:25% 0;}
.about .about2{ padding:10% 0;}
}
@media (max-width:640px){
.about .about1 .p1{ font-size:24px;}
.about .pic{ width:75%; float:right;}
}
@media (max-width:480px){
.about .about1 .p1{ font-size:20px;}
.about .about1 .p2{ font-size:13px;}
.about .about2{ font-size:14px;}
}
@media (max-width:320px){
.about .about1 .p1{ font-size:16px;}
.about .about2{ font-size:13px;}
}

